We take a sneak-peak inside the latest edition of our next match programme -Maroon View.

 

-Close Encounters with... Drogheda United - Keith Kelly takes a look back at notable encounters between ourselves and the Louth outfit.drogs_aug20

-When Last We Met – Keith Kelly gives a retrospective of our most recent visit to Drogheda. 

-Tonight's opponents – Emmanuel Morley takes us through the history of Drogheda United FC.

-Inside Terryland – The Liverpool XI match from Mike Geraghty's perspective.

-Diary Of A Dublin Based Fan – A tired and emotional Paul O'Riordan recounts the smash and grab job in Dalymount.

-Tonight's Visitors – A profile of Connolly Celtic, based in Kilmaley, Co. Clare.

-Deckchairs on the Titanic – Seán Flaherty gives a perspective on the structure of the league.

-Why we do it... - Máirtín Ó Mocháin looks at why we support United.

-From Riches To Rags – Mark Monaghan chronicles the financial turmoil in the league.

-GUST – Details of the Trust's latest activities.

-Your View – Aidan Keogh gives us his opinion on all things United.

-GUFC v Liverpool XI – A shout out to everyone who helped make the match a success.

-Aviva Stadium Draw – Details of the draw and the qualifier vs Andorra.

-Stats, Fixtures & Tables – For the anoraks out there. Includes the Under 20 League table, which at time of going to print, didn't include our three points gained from an excellent win against Mervue.
